Step-by-step instructions
- Prep the Meat: Start by seasoning your meat generously with your choice of spices. Let it marinate briefly to enhance the flavors.
- Sauté Vegetables: In a large skillet, heat some oil and sauté onions, garlic, and any other veggies until they’re soft and fragrant.
- Cook the Meat: Add the seasoned meat to the skillet. Cook until it’s browned on both sides, sealing in those juices.
- Add Liquid: Pour in your broth or juices, ensuring the meat is well-covered. Reduce heat, cover, and let it simmer until cooked through and tender.
- Rest and Serve: Once done, let the dish rest for a few minutes before slicing. This allows those juicy flavors to settle.

Storage and reheating tips
To keep your leftover dish fresh, store it in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to three days. If you want to enjoy it later, feel free to freeze any excess to preserve that delicious juiciness—just ensure it’s well-sealed. When reheating, add a splash of broth to maintain moisture and prevent drying out.
